The Nigeria Extractive Industry Transparency Initiative, known as the ‘NEITI’, is recognized internationally as the benchmark by which resource-rich, developing nations are measured in terms of securing transparent reporting of financial transactions within the oil and gas sectors. This landmark reform initiative, launched in 2004, has yielded the first-ever comprehensive financial, physical, and process audits of Nigeria’s oil and gas sectors for the fiscal years 1999 through 2004.

The final audit reports, as well as a wealth of additional information pertaining to the NEITI and Nigeria’s oil and gas sectors, is available to the public for download at www.neiti.org.

Nigeria is now entering the next phase in its efforts to reform financial reporting, practices and procedures in its oil and gas sector. The National Stakeholders Working Group (NSWG), comprised of representatives from the government, commercial sector, and civil society, have launched a tender for international auditor(s) and/or consultant(s) to provide services pertaining to a Value-for-Money Audit, and Financial & Physical Audit for fiscal year 2006.
